This 1979 Fiat 126 was acquired by Volcano Restoration Project in Sicily in 2017 and modified in the style of a Jolly beach car.

Purple paint is complemented by a floral-patterned cloth surrey top, and the open cabin features seats with woven-rope webbing as well as a digital media receiver.

Power is from a rebuilt 652cc inline-twin mated to a four-speed manual transaxle, and the car rides on white-finished 12” wheels fitted over drum brakes at all four corners.

This modified Fiat is now offered in Italy with a build summary from the seller as well as Italian registration.

The body was repaired, reinforced, and modified with open sides before a repaint in pastel purple as part of the aforementioned Jolly conversion.

Tubular side rails were added and finished in white along with the bumpers.
